DEV Community

Cover image for Improve User Experience & SEO: The Power of Automated Accessibility Testing
Leeanna Marshall
Leeanna Marshall

Posted on

Improve User Experience & SEO: The Power of Automated Accessibility Testing

Accessibility is not just a legal requirement but a vital aspect of user experience and search engine optimization (SEO). Automated accessibility testing has emerged as a game-changer, enabling businesses to make their digital products inclusive while also improving their online visibility.

This article explores the benefits, tools, and strategies for leveraging automated accessibility testing to enhance both user experience and SEO.

What is Automated Accessibility Testing?

Automated accessibility testing refers to the use of specialized tools and frameworks to evaluate a website or application’s compliance with accessibility standards like the Web Content Accessibility Guidelines (WCAG).

These tools identify barriers that may prevent users with disabilities from fully interacting with digital content.

By automating this process, businesses can quickly and efficiently address accessibility issues, ensuring compliance and inclusivity.

Why Automated Accessibility Testing Matters

  1. Faster Issue Detection: Manual accessibility testing can be time-consuming and prone to oversight. Automated tools streamline the process, identifying common issues like missing alt text or inadequate color contrast.

  2. Improved User Experience: Accessible websites are easier to navigate for all users, including those with disabilities. This leads to higher engagement and satisfaction.

  3. SEO Benefits: Search engines favor accessible websites as they are better structured and provide enhanced user experience. Accessibility improvements can boost your search rankings.

Let’s dive into the ways automated accessibility testing can transform your digital presence.

1. Boost Your SEO with Automated Accessibility Testing

Accessibility and SEO go hand in hand. Many accessibility practices, such as providing descriptive alt text for images, also benefit search engine optimization. Automated accessibility testing helps ensure these practices are consistently applied.

Key SEO Benefits

  1. Improved Site Structure: Tools analyze and suggest improvements to navigation and heading structures, making your content more search-engine friendly.

  2. Faster Page Loads: Accessibility fixes often include optimizing code, which can improve website performance and loading speed—key ranking factors for SEO.

  3. Enhanced Content Discoverability: Properly labeled content, such as videos with captions, ensures better indexing by search engines.

2. Enhance User Experience with Automated Accessibility Testing

User experience is a cornerstone of any successful digital product. Accessibility ensures that everyone, regardless of ability, can enjoy a seamless interaction with your website or application.

How Automation Helps

  1. Comprehensive Testing: Automated tools cover a wide range of accessibility standards, reducing the risk of missing critical issues.

  2. Real-Time Feedback: Many tools integrate with development environments, providing immediate insights into potential barriers.

  3. User Inclusivity: Addressing accessibility issues creates a welcoming environment for users with disabilities, fostering loyalty and trust.

3. Essential Tools for Automated Accessibility Testing

Several tools are available to streamline the process of accessibility testing. Here are some of the most popular and effective options:

a. Axe by Deque Systems

Axe is a widely recognized tool for automated accessibility testing. It integrates seamlessly with browsers and development environments, providing detailed reports and actionable recommendations.

b. WAVE Accessibility Tool

WAVE evaluates web pages for accessibility issues and offers visual feedback, highlighting problem areas directly on the page.

c. Lighthouse

Google’s Lighthouse is an open-source tool that assesses accessibility alongside other performance metrics, making it an all-in-one solution for developers.

d. Test Evolve Spark

This tool integrates directly with the Axe engine, offering instant automated accessibility checks as part of your regression tests.

4. Key Areas Addressed by Automated Accessibility Testing

Automated tools focus on several critical aspects of accessibility to ensure compliance and usability.

a. Keyboard Navigation

Tools check whether all interactive elements can be accessed and operated using a keyboard, ensuring usability for individuals with mobility impairments.

b. Color Contrast

Automated tests evaluate the contrast between text and background colors to ensure readability for users with visual impairments.

c. Alternative Text for Images

They identify images missing alt text, which is essential for screen readers used by visually impaired individuals.

d. Form Accessibility

Testing ensures that form elements have appropriate labels and error messages, improving usability for all users.

5. Overcoming Limitations of Automated Accessibility Testing

While automated tools are powerful, they are not a complete solution. They complement, rather than replace, manual testing.

Challenges

Context-Specific Issues: Automated tools may miss nuanced issues, such as the appropriateness of alternative text.

Dynamic Content: Testing tools can struggle with complex or dynamic web content, requiring manual intervention.

Best Practices

  • Combine automated testing with manual audits for a comprehensive approach.
  • Train your team in accessibility principles to identify and address issues that tools cannot detect.

6. Integrating Automated Accessibility Testing into Your Workflow

To maximize the benefits, accessibility testing should be part of your development lifecycle.

Tips for Seamless Integration

Shift Left: Incorporate accessibility testing early in the development process to identify and address issues before launch.

Use CI/CD Pipelines: Automate tests within continuous integration/continuous deployment (CI/CD) workflows for ongoing compliance.

Collaborate Across Teams: Encourage developers, designers, and testers to work together to build accessible solutions.

7. Staying Ahead with Accessibility Compliance

Governments and organizations worldwide are enforcing strict accessibility laws. Automated accessibility testing helps businesses stay compliant while avoiding potential legal risks.

Key Standards to Follow

WCAG: The Web Content Accessibility Guidelines provide a comprehensive framework for digital accessibility.

ADA: The Americans with Disabilities Act mandates accessibility for public-facing digital platforms in the U.S.

Section 508: Federal agencies in the U.S. must ensure their digital products are accessible to all users.

8. The Future of Automated Accessibility Testing

The field of accessibility testing is constantly evolving, with emerging technologies poised to make tools even more effective.

Trends to Watch

AI-Driven Testing: Machine learning is enhancing the ability of tools to identify complex accessibility issues.

Increased Integration: Accessibility testing tools are becoming integral to popular development environments and frameworks.

Greater Awareness: As more businesses recognize the value of accessibility, demand for advanced testing solutions will continue to grow.

All in all

Automated accessibility testing is a powerful tool for improving user experience and SEO while ensuring inclusivity and compliance. By integrating accessibility testing into your workflows, you can create digital products that are not only accessible but also optimized for success in a competitive online landscape.

If you’re looking for a robust accessibility testing solution, consider Test Evolve Spark, which integrates with Deque’s Axe engine. Add automated accessibility checks to your regression tests with a single command and elevate your digital accessibility today.

Read This Blog Also: Exploring the Possibilities of a Page Object Model in Selenium

Imagine monitoring actually built for developers

Billboard image

Join Vercel, CrowdStrike, and thousands of other teams that trust Checkly to streamline monitor creation and configuration with Monitoring as Code.

Start Monitoring

Top comments (0)

Image of Timescale

Timescale – the developer's data platform for modern apps, built on PostgreSQL

Timescale Cloud is PostgreSQL optimized for speed, scale, and performance. Over 3 million IoT, AI, crypto, and dev tool apps are powered by Timescale. Try it free today! No credit card required.

Try free

👋 Kindness is contagious

Discover a treasure trove of wisdom within this insightful piece, highly respected in the nurturing DEV Community enviroment. Developers, whether novice or expert, are encouraged to participate and add to our shared knowledge basin.

A simple "thank you" can illuminate someone's day. Express your appreciation in the comments section!

On DEV, sharing ideas smoothens our journey and strengthens our community ties. Learn something useful? Offering a quick thanks to the author is deeply appreciated.

Okay